Why Community Event Photography Costs Vary
Organisers often assume event photography is just “show up and shoot.”
But large community events require:
- Pre-event coordination
- Schedule review
- Cultural awareness
- Crowd management positioning
- Careful lighting handling
- Extensive post-event sorting and editing
A 4-hour event may require 8–12 hours of total work when editing is included.
That’s why cost varies.
What Impacts Community Event Photography Cost the Most?
1. Event Size
More guests = more moments to cover.
Large crowds require strategic movement and multiple shooting positions.
2. Cultural or Religious Sensitivity
Events involving ceremonies often require extra preparation and non-intrusive equipment handling.
3. Lighting Conditions
Dim halls or evening outdoor events may require additional technical adjustments.
4. Image Usage
Are the photos for:
- Social media only?
- Sponsorship reports?
- Website banners?
- Annual documentation?
Commercial usage may affect licensing and delivery scope.

How to Budget for Community Event Photography
A practical approach:
- Define event duration clearly
- Identify must-capture moments
- Clarify how photos will be used
- Decide if fast delivery is required
Clear expectations prevent surprise costs.
